Also known as band joists, rim joists are pieces … WebFeb 1, 2006 · A 1 1/4-inch-thick LSL is five-sixths as thick as 1 1/2-inch-thick 2-by stock, and thus has 16 percent less holding capacity. To provide the same total pull-out strength, you'd need to provide six-fifths the number of bolts, an increase of 20 percent.
